The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
  • n. A member of the indigenous or earliest known population of a region; a native.
  • n. A member of any of the indigenous peoples of Australia. See Usage Note at native.
  • n. The flora and fauna native to a geographic area.

  • WordNet 3.0 Copyright 2006 by Princeton University. All rights reserved.
  • n. an indigenous person who was born in a particular place
  • n. a dark-skinned member of a race of people living in Australia when Europeans arrived
